This standard has been prepared by Working Group ISO/TC 213/WG 10 "Coordinate measuring machines" with substantial collaboration by German experts. On the national level, Joint Working Committee NA 152-03-02-12 UA "Koordinatenmesstechnik (GMA 3.31)" ("Coordinate Metrology (GMA 3.31)") is responsible for the revision. CEN/TC 290 is responsible on the European level. This part of ISO 15530 specifies the evaluation of measurement uncertainty for results of measurements obtained by a CMM by using calibrated workpieces. It provides an experimental technique for simplifying the uncertainty evaluation of CMM measurements, whose approach (substitution measurements) leads to measurements being carried out in the same way as actual measurements, but with calibrated workpieces of similar dimension and geometry instead of the unknown workpieces to be measured. Non-substitution measurements on CMMs are also covered, as are the requirements of the uncertainty evaluation procedure, the measurement equipment needed, and the reverification and interim check of the measurement uncertainty. The evaluation of measurement uncertainty is always related to a specific measuring task. Coordinate measuring machines (CMMs) have become essential for the verification of geometry in industry. According to the ISO 9000 series of standards the relevant measuring equipment in a quality management system is required to be calibrated against certified equipment having a known and valid relationship to internationally or nationally recognized standards in order to establish traceability. According to the International vocabulary of basic and general terms in metrology (VIM), a calibration comprises - besides the establishment of the relationship between the measured and the correct values of a quantity - the uncertainty evaluation in the final results (measurands) of the measurement task. However, uncertainty evaluation methods covering the errors arising in the innumerable measurement tasks a CMM can actually perform are often very complex. In these cases, the risk of an unrealistic estimation of task-related uncertainty is likely to arise. The aim of this document is to provide an experimental technique for simplifying the uncertainty evaluation of coordinate measuring machine measurements. In this experimental approach, measurements are carried out in the same way as actual measurements, but with calibrated workpieces or measurement standards of similar dimension and geometry instead of the unknown objects to be measured. The description of this experimental technique to evaluate measurement uncertainty is the key element of this part of the document. The standardization of such procedures for the uncertainty evaluation serves the worldwide mutual recognition of calibrations and other measurement results. This document is applicable for non-substitution measurement of workpieces or measurement standards, where the measurement result is given by the indication of the CMM. Furthermore, it is applicable for substitution measurement, where, in opposition to the non-substitution measurement, a check standard is used to correct for the systematic errors of the CMM. The latter will generally decrease the measurement uncertainty and is often used, especially in the field of gauge calibration. The engineering standard describes one of several methods of uncertainty evaluation. Because of the experimental approach, it is simple to perform, and it provides realistic statements of measurement uncertainties. The limitations of this method can be summarized as: the availability of artefacts with sufficiently defined geometrical characteristics, stability, reasonable costs, and the possibility of being calibrated with sufficiently small uncertainty.
